Successful veranda horticulture begins with understanding the distinct microclimate of your particular system. Due to the fact that Boulder rests at over 5 thousand feet, the ultraviolet rays are considerably stronger than they are at sea level. This suggests your plants will certainly photosynthesize much faster, yet they additionally take the chance of scorching if they do not have enough moisture or color. You need to invest a few days observing how the sun crosses your veranda. An east-facing space will capture the gentle morning warmth while a west-facing balcony will certainly bake in the late afternoon heat. North-facing places usually stay amazing and dubious, which functions as a perfect refuge for ferns and mosses. Understanding these patterns permits you to choose species that will certainly prosper rather than battle.



Choose Containers for the Boulder Climate



Selecting the right vessels for your plants includes greater than simply picking a color that matches your exterior furniture. In a region where the air remains completely dry and the wind can whip below the canyons at high speeds, the material of your pots makes a huge distinction. Terra-cotta looks stunning and typical, yet its permeable nature means water evaporates with the sides extremely swiftly. If you lead an active way of living, you could choose glazed ceramic or high-quality plastic containers that keep moisture for longer durations. Hefty pots supply the added benefit of stability, making sure that an unexpected gust of wind does not send your botanical collection rolling over the railing.



Weight likewise contributes in the architectural security of your terrace. The majority of contemporary building and constructions support a considerable quantity of weight, but filling up huge rock containers with wet soil builds up promptly. You can find light-weight potting mixes that usage perlite or vermiculite to keep the density low. For bigger screens, filling the bottom 3rd of a tall planter with vacant, capped plastic containers produces water drainage area without including unnecessary pounds. This method enables you to appreciate the visual of huge, statement-piece planters without worrying the flooring joists of your home.

Navigating the Wind and Weather



Wind is maybe the most underrated difficulty for veranda garden enthusiasts in the foothills. The winds that roll off the Flatirons can be fairly effective, specifically throughout the springtime and fall seasons. If your balcony is specifically revealed, you could intend to set up an ornamental lattice or a semi-transparent screen to act as a windbreak. This shields your even more delicate plants from being ragged and helps in reducing the price of evaporation from the dirt. Grouping your pots together additionally produces a little micro-environment where the plants can share humidity and give a little bit read here of shelter for each other.



Wintertime preparation is one more essential variable to think about. Rock garden enthusiasts frequently encounter early frosts in September or late snow storms in May. Keeping a few light coverings or frost towels neighboring enables you to cover your plants throughout cold snaps. Some homeowners choose to treat their veranda yards as seasonal screens, concentrating on durable annuals that offer shade from springtime through autumn. Others select to bring their favored pots indoors when the temperatures decrease, turning their living-room into a momentary greenhouse up until the hill springtime returns.

Dirt and Nutrients for High Altitudes



The high quality of your soil figures out the health and wellness of your terrace garden greater than virtually any other aspect. Requirement yard dirt from the ground is normally too hefty and small for containers, as it lacks the oygenation required for roots to take in a constrained area. Premium potting soil specifically developed for containers offers the best balance of drain and water retention. Because nutrients rinse of pots every single time you water, you will need to renew them regularly throughout the expanding season. Utilizing a slow-release organic plant food makes certain that your plants get a stable supply of food without the risk of chemical burns.



Watering regimens in Boulder should correspond. On especially warm July days, a little pot could need water both in the early morning and the evening. If you discover it difficult to stay on par with the demands of parched plants, consider setting up a simple drip irrigation system or using self-watering globes. These tools can bridge the gap throughout a busy work week or a weekend trip into the mountains. Take notice of the signs your plants give you; wilting leaves usually signal a need for more water, while yellowing foliage might suggest that the soil is staying too wet.
